Sagebrush Law is a 1943 American Western film directed by Sam Nelson and starring Tim Holt (The Magnificent Ambersons, The Treasure of the Sierra Madre) and Cliff Edwards (perhaps best known as the original voice of Disney's Jiminy Cricket).
[3] It was one of six films Holt made in two months before going into the United States Army Air Forces as a B-29 bombardier during World War II.
